应对数据对接中的技术挑战与解决方案

  • 轻易云集成顾问-彭亮

发货单对接销售出库-V2:聚水潭·奇门到金蝶云星空的高效集成

在企业信息化管理中,数据的高效流转和准确对接是提升业务效率的关键。本文将探讨如何通过“发货单对接销售出库-V2”方案,实现聚水潭·奇门与金蝶云星空之间的数据无缝集成。

在这一案例中,我们利用聚水潭·奇门提供的jushuitan.saleout.list.query接口,定时可靠地抓取发货单数据,并通过自定义的数据转换逻辑,将其批量写入到金蝶云星空的batchSave接口。这一过程不仅需要处理两者之间的数据格式差异,还要应对分页和限流等技术挑战。

为了确保数据不漏单,我们采用了实时监控与日志记录机制,对每一次API调用进行跟踪。同时,通过集中监控和告警系统,实时掌握数据集成任务的状态和性能,及时发现并处理异常情况。此外,高吞吐量的数据写入能力,使得大量数据能够快速被集成到目标平台中,大幅提升了整体处理时效性。

这种集成方案不仅提高了业务透明度,也为企业实现资源的高效利用和优化配置提供了有力支持。在后续章节中,我们将深入探讨具体实施步骤及技术细节。 金蝶与SCM系统接口开发配置

用友与WMS系统接口开发配置

调用聚水潭·奇门接口获取并加工数据

在数据集成的生命周期中,调用源系统接口是至关重要的第一步。对于聚水潭·奇门接口jushuitan.saleout.list.query,我们需要精确配置请求参数,以确保能够高效、准确地获取销售出库数据。

接口调用与参数配置

该接口采用POST方法进行调用,主要参数包括页码、页数、开始时间、结束时间和状态。这些参数通过元数据配置来定义:

  • 页码(page_index):用于分页处理,通常从指定的起始页开始。
  • 页数(page_size):每次请求返回的数据条目数量,这里设定为20。
  • 开始时间和结束时间(start_time, end_time):定义了数据抓取的时间范围,通过动态变量如{{LAST_SYNC_TIME|datetime}}{{CURRENT_TIME|datetime}}来实现自动化更新。
  • 状态(status):过滤条件,此处固定为“Confirmed”,确保只获取已确认的销售出库单。

这些参数设置不仅保证了请求的精准性,还能有效控制数据量,从而优化接口性能。

处理分页与限流问题

在大规模数据集成过程中,分页机制是必不可少的。通过合理设置page_indexpage_size,可以逐步获取完整的数据集。此外,为应对API限流策略,应设计重试机制,在达到限制时暂停请求,并在适当时机继续,以避免丢失或重复数据。

数据清洗与转换

获取到的数据往往需要进一步清洗和转换,以适应目标系统的数据结构。在轻易云平台上,可以利用自定义转换逻辑,将原始数据格式调整为符合金蝶云星空要求的格式。这一步骤至关重要,因为它直接影响后续的数据写入效率和准确性。

实时监控与异常处理

为了确保整个过程的顺利进行,实时监控和日志记录功能不可或缺。通过平台提供的集中监控系统,可以随时跟踪任务状态,并及时发现潜在问题。同时,应建立完善的异常处理机制,包括错误重试策略,以提高整体流程的鲁棒性。

综上所述,通过精细化配置聚水潭·奇门接口及其相关参数,我们能够高效地完成第一阶段的数据请求与清洗,为后续的数据转换与写入奠定坚实基础。这一过程不仅提升了业务透明度,也极大地提高了数据处理效率。 金蝶云星空API接口配置

打通金蝶云星空数据接口

集成平台中的ETL转换与金蝶云星空API接口对接技术解析

在数据集成过程中,将源平台的数据转换为目标平台可接受的格式是至关重要的一步。本文将深入探讨如何通过ETL(Extract, Transform, Load)过程,将聚水潭·奇门系统的数据转换并写入到金蝶云星空API接口中。

在轻易云数据集成平台中,ETL过程主要分为三个步骤:数据提取、数据转换和数据加载。在本文中,我们将重点讨论数据转换阶段,尤其是如何利用元数据配置将聚水潭·奇门系统的数据格式化为金蝶云星空API接口所需的格式。

数据提取与清洗

首先,通过调用聚水潭·奇门接口,如jushuitan.saleout.list.query,定时可靠地抓取发货单数据。此阶段需要处理分页和限流问题,以确保数据完整性和实时性。

数据转换

在数据转换阶段,我们使用元数据配置来定义如何将源数据字段映射到目标系统的字段。例如,在发货单对接销售出库的场景中,我们需要将聚水潭系统中的订单信息转化为金蝶云星空能够理解的格式。以下是关键的映射规则:

  • 单据类型:通过解析器ConvertObjectParser,我们将源平台的单据类型映射为目标平台所需的FBillTypeID
  • 客户信息:利用查找集合功能,从客户名称获取客户编码,并使用ConvertObjectParser进行解析。
  • 物料信息:包括物料编码、实发数量、批号等,通过自定义逻辑判断批次管理需求,并根据条件动态设置相关字段。

这些转换规则确保了源平台的数据能够无缝对接到金蝶云星空中,实现了跨系统之间的数据一致性。

数据加载

经过转换后的数据通过调用金蝶云星空API接口进行写入。使用批量保存方法(如batchSave),可以实现高效的数据写入,支持高吞吐量,确保大量订单能够快速同步至目标系统。此外,结合错误重试机制和异常处理策略,可以提升接口调用的可靠性和稳定性。

数据质量监控与日志记录

在整个集成过程中,实时监控和日志记录是必不可少的环节。通过集中的监控和告警系统,我们可以及时发现并处理异常情况,保障数据集成任务的顺利执行。同时,通过日志记录,可以对每一次操作进行追溯,为后续优化提供依据。

定制化映射与异常处理

针对不同业务需求,可以灵活定义定制化的数据映射逻辑,以适应复杂多变的数据结构。此外,在对接过程中,需要特别注意处理异常情况,如网络延迟、接口返回错误等,通过设计合理的重试机制来提高系统的健壮性。

综上所述,在轻易云数据集成平台中,通过精细化的ETL过程配置,我们能够高效地实现聚水潭·奇门与金蝶云星空之间的数据对接,为企业提供稳定可靠的数据集成解决方案。 打通用友BIP数据接口

金蝶云星空API接口配置